Skip to content

Commit cfd5742

Browse files
author
Valy Dia
committed
Update laws
1 parent 5e555d6 commit cfd5742

File tree

2 files changed

+5
-5
lines changed

2 files changed

+5
-5
lines changed

kernel-laws/shared/src/test/scala/cats/kernel/laws/LawTests.scala

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-178,10 +178,8 @@ class Tests extends AnyFunSuiteLike with Discipline {
178178

179179
checkAll("Monoid[String]", MonoidTests[String].monoid)
180180
checkAll("Monoid[String]", SerializableTests.serializable(Monoid[String]))
181-
checkAll("Monoid[Option[Int]]", MonoidTests[Option[Int]].monoid)
182-
checkAll("Monoid[Option[Int]]", SerializableTests.serializable(Monoid[String]))
183181
checkAll("Monoid[Option[String]]", MonoidTests[Option[String]].monoid)
184-
checkAll("Monoid[Option[String]]", SerializableTests.serializable(Monoid[String]))
182+
checkAll("Monoid[Option[String]]", SerializableTests.serializable(Monoid[Option[String]]))
185183
checkAll("Monoid[List[Int]]", MonoidTests[List[Int]].monoid)
186184
checkAll("Monoid[List[Int]]", SerializableTests.serializable(Monoid[List[Int]]))
187185
checkAll("Monoid[Vector[Int]]", MonoidTests[Vector[Int]].monoid)
@@ -195,6 +193,8 @@ class Tests extends AnyFunSuiteLike with Discipline {
195193
checkAll("Monoid[Queue[Int]]", MonoidTests[Queue[Int]].monoid)
196194
checkAll("Monoid[Queue[Int]]", SerializableTests.serializable(Monoid[Queue[Int]]))
197195

196+
checkAll("CommutativeMonoid[Option[Int]]", CommutativeMonoidTests[Option[Int]].commutativeMonoid)
197+
checkAll("CommutativeMonoid[Option[Int]]", SerializableTests.serializable(CommutativeMonoid[Option[Int]]))
198198
checkAll("CommutativeMonoid[Map[String, Int]]", CommutativeMonoidTests[Map[String, Int]].commutativeMonoid)
199199
checkAll("CommutativeMonoid[Map[String, Int]]", SerializableTests.serializable(CommutativeMonoid[Map[String, Int]]))
200200

kernel/src/main/scala/cats/kernel/instances/option/package.scala

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-73,8 +73,8 @@ class OptionEq[A](implicit A: Eq[A]) extends Eq[Option[A]] {
7373
}
7474

7575
class OptionCommutativeMonoid[A](implicit A: CommutativeSemigroup[A])
76-
extends OptionMonoid[A]()(A)
77-
with CommutativeMonoid[Option[A]]
76+
extends OptionMonoid[A]()(A)
77+
with CommutativeMonoid[Option[A]]
7878

7979
class OptionMonoid[A](implicit A: Semigroup[A]) extends Monoid[Option[A]] {
8080
def empty: Option[A] = None

0 commit comments

Comments
 (0)